Database Design: Functional Dependencies โ€” LearnFlat

Database Design: Functional Dependencies

Learn how functional dependencies are foundational to creating well-structured, maintainable relational databases.

โฑ 32 min ๐Ÿ“š 8 pelajaran ๐ŸŽง Versi audio

Tentang kursus ini

Are you struggling to understand why some database designs lead to data inconsistencies and inefficiencies? A solid grasp of functional dependencies is the cornerstone of robust database architecture. This course will guide you through the essential principles of functional dependencies, empowering you to design database schemas that ensure data integrity, reduce redundancy, and facilitate efficient data retrieval. You will gain the analytical skills to identify and manage relationships between data attributes effectively. What you'll learn: Understand the core concept of functional dependency and its role in relational databases. Distinguish between different types of functional dependencies, including unidirectional relationships. Apply functional dependency rules to identify primary keys, candidate keys, and superkeys. Learn how functional dependencies underpin database normalization processes for optimal design. Practice analyzing data sets to discover hidden dependencies and resolve design anomalies. Grasp the impact of functional dependencies on data integrity, query performance, and overall system scalability. The course begins with an introduction to basic data concepts and attribute relationships, progressively building towards defining functional dependencies and their various forms. You will then explore how these principles are applied in database normalization, moving from theoretical understanding to practical application through textual examples and exercises. This course is designed for absolute beginners interested in database design, data modeling, or anyone looking to understand the fundamental principles behind structured data. No prior knowledge of databases or programming is required. Begin your journey to mastering database design fundamentals today.

Apa yang anda dapat

  • ๐Ÿ“œ Sijil tamat
    Tambah ke profil LinkedIn anda
  • ๐Ÿ’ฌ Tutor AI peribadi
    Tersekat dalam pelajaran? Tanya tutor terbina dalam kamu apa sahaja, bila-bila masa.
  • ๐ŸŽง Termasuk versi audio
    Belajar sambil bergerak โ€” tanpa skrin
  • โ™พ๏ธ Akses seumur hidup
    Kembali bila-bila masa, tiada tamat tempoh
  • ๐Ÿ“ฑ Telefon atau komputer
    Berfungsi di mana-mana, mana-mana peranti
  • ๐Ÿ’ธ Pulangan 14 hari
    Tanpa soalan
  • โšก Pendek dan fokus
    32 min kandungan praktikal

Ulasan

Belum ada ulasan โ€” jadilah yang pertama berkongsi pengalaman anda.

Tulis ulasan

โ˜†โ˜†โ˜†โ˜†โ˜†
Selepas hantar kami akan meminta anda log masuk โ€” draf disimpan.

Pelajar lain juga mengambil

Soalan lazim

Apa yang saya perlukan untuk mengikuti kursus ini? +

Hanya telefon atau komputer dengan internet. Tiada pemasangan, tiada perkakasan khas.

Bagaimana untuk membayar? +

Dengan kad melalui Stripe. Kami tidak menyimpan butiran kad โ€” Stripe menguruskannya dengan selamat.

Bolehkah saya dapatkan bayaran balik? +

Ya โ€” pulangan penuh dalam 14 hari, tanpa soalan.

Berapa lama saya akan mempunyai akses? +

Selamanya. Setelah membeli, kursus adalah milik anda โ€” boleh lawat semula bila-bila masa.

Adakah saya akan mendapat sijil? +

Ya. Setelah tamat, anda akan menerima sijil yang boleh ditambah ke profil LinkedIn anda.

Direka untuk pelajar dalam
Teknologi Reka bentuk Kewangan Pemasaran Kesihatan Pendidikan Hospitaliti Pembuatan